This game is really fun. The look and feel of the game is very creative. I was nicely surprised at how different each of the worlds look. There are unique graphics for each new world and the enemies in it and they feel distinct. The gameplay is fast and loose. Nothing too deep, but I think that gives the player more freedom to play around with the massive arsenal. The weapons are fun, with meaty sounds and animations, but will probably feel familiar to most veteran PC gamers. The warlock aspect I think is really cool, though underused. The spells never felt interesting or essential and I spent most of the time using guns. The music gets you pumping and I didn't ever find it too repetitive. I think one thing that could have improved this would have been a stronger story to tie the levels together. I don't necessarily need a good reason to gun down hordes of terrors from beyond, but it feels good to have a purpose. The designer obviously has alot of love for the old school games, but perhaps could have cut some features and made the game a little more focused. It's fun though!
